Files
arduino-esp32/tools/sdk/lib/libulp.a

78 lines
25 KiB
Plaintext
Raw Normal View History

!<arch>
2017-03-10 15:40:14 +02:00
/ 1489152602 0 0 0 48 `
ttulp_process_macros_and_loadulp_runulp.o/ 1489152602 501 20 100644 25024 `
ELF^<00>Z4(,)<00><00>\<00><><01><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><03><><EFBFBD><EFBFBD><00>P<><50><00><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>P\|<00><00><18><>?<3F><><EFBFBD><EFBFBD>,<2C><>?<3F><07><><00><>?@6A<00><02><03><><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>:<13>;<14><>5<EFBFBD><35>5<EFBFBD>(<0F><> <1D>|<7C><1D> <1D>|<7C><1D> <1D>insn->b.opcode == OPCODE_BRANCH && "branch macro was applied to a non-branch instruction"/Users/ficeto/Desktop/ESP32/ESP32/esp-idf-public/components/ulp/./ulp.cinsn->bx.reg == 0 && "relocation applied to a jump with offset in register"false && "unexpected sub-opcode"ulpE (%d) %s: program too big: %d words, max is %d words
2017-01-16 16:03:13 +02:00
0 && "invalid sub_opcode for macro insn"read_ptr != end && "program can not end with macro insn"label_info.type == RELOC_TYPE_LABELE (%d) %s: duplicate label definition: %d
E (%d) %s: branch to an inexistent label: %d
6APP<50>05<30> #<23><><02><00><><10><00><11><00><00><>l<EFBFBD><00><00><00><02><>%<25><>fe@@<40>PD<50>@1`@OR<>75eP3<10>S<01>108P3 @@<04>DQP3@C I <1D>Wy<11><00><00><>}<7D><00><00>@@<40><><EFBFBD>H10D<10>D I <1D><><00><00><><EFBFBD><EFBFBD><00><00>!<1D>6<><00><04><><11>S} <06><00><07><00><><10><>fKwW7<57>`<60><><EFBFBD>Ar<41><72>'<27>{ z<><7A><EFBFBD><EFBFBD>w<EFBFBD>#<23><00><00>"<22><>)<01>A<EFBFBD> <0B>
<EFBFBD> <1A><00>!<1D><><06><03><00><><EFBFBD><EFBFBD><00> <1D><>v<11><07><00><00>Q<1A><00><><EFBFBD><EFBFBD>a<EFBFBD>
<EFBFBD><02><08>(<00><03><00><><10><02>"<00><>5<EFBFBD>H&)F<00>\<00><><EFBFBD><00><11> <0C><00><><10><> <20><00><><10><00><><10> <0C><00>\<00><><EFBFBD><00><11> <0C><00><><10><> <20><00><><10><00><><10><00><> <20> F<00><00><00><><EFBFBD><EFBFBD><00><00>K37<33><11><00><00><>¡<00><00>K<>F<00><03>
K3K<EFBFBD><1B>W<EFBFBD><02><><EFBFBD><EFBFBD> L<><06>Q<EFBFBD><00>8Qzs]8a,h<05><00><11><00><00><><EFBFBD><EFBFBD><00><00>KU<4B>"<00><05><00><>/<2F>``<60>g<EFBFBD>}<7D><00><00><00><06> <0B>
<EFBFBD> <1A><00><00>Q<EFBFBD><00>!<1D><>`<60><><EFBFBD>'<27><00><00><00><00> <0B>
<EFBFBD> <1A><00><00>Q<EFBFBD><00>!<1D><><05><06><02><03><00><00><>=
2017-03-10 15:40:14 +02:00
<EFBFBD>Q<EFBFBD><00>-<1D>KUw<55><06><>w<EFBFBD>F<><46><EFBFBD>Q<EFBFBD><00>(A) <1D>!<1D>"<22><1D>6A1<00> <00><03><00><><10> <00>c<00><>
<EFBFBD><00><00><00> <00><08><00><> <20>P" ) <20> )<08> <00>"<22><> )<10> )!<00> <00><02><00><> <20> <00><02> <00><02><00><> <20> <00><02> <00><02><00><> <20> <00><02> <00>! ( <20> ) <1D>do_single_reloculp_process_macros_and_load <00><><EFBFBD><EFBFBD>| 4 <00> )@<00> <00> <01> <0C> y<08><07><03>LintH^fk<(<03>^<05>/<07>j<04><06><04><03>,Aa-SB<18>^<1F> <09> 0 <09>
 ] o@&<26>
}? <0B>~<7E> <>  <0B><07><>
<07><> <0B><07><> <07><> <07><> <0B><07><> <07><> <0B><07><> <0B><07><>
<07> <0B><07><> <07><> <07><> <0B><07><> <07><> <0B><07><>
<07>; <07><> <0B><07><>
<07><> <0B><07><> S<07><>  <07><> reg<07><>
/<07><> <0B><07><> <0B><07><>
<07> imm<07><> cmp<07><> <0B><07><> \<07><> <0B><07><> <0B><07><>
<07><> <0B><07><> <07><> L<07><> <07><> sel<07><> <0B><07><> <0B><07><>
<07><> <0B><07><> <07><> imm<07><> <07><> sel<07><> <0B><07><> <0B><07><>
<07>W S÷ Vķ <0B>ŷ lowƷ <0B>Ƿ <0B>ȷ
˺ S̷ Vͷ η lowϷ <0B>з <0B>ѷ
<07>, <0B>շ muxַ ׷ ط <0B>ٷ ڷ <0B>۷
<07>q <0B>߷ <07><> S<07><>  <0B><07><>
<07><> z<07><> <0B><07><> M<07><> %<07><>
4<07><> <07><> rw<07><> <0B><07><>
<07>6 s<07><> <07><> <0B><07><> <0B><07><>
<07>{ P<07><> <07><> <0B><07><> <0B><07><>
<07><> <0B><07><> <01> <0A><01> <0A><01>{x<0F><07> st<07>?ld<07><>a<07>bx<07>;b<07><><0F><07><0F><07><><0F><07><><0F><07>Wadcܺ<0F><07>,i2c<07>qend<07><><0F><07>6j{Q<01>
 <20> <0B>!<21> S"<22>  #<23> /$<24>;%<25><06>Zd<><00><01> <14>d \d<>!<14>e<>B<14>e<>ktgs~<15>h <00>D2 <00><15>o<> vp<>\q<>:,u <00>Z\[l\]<18>u <00>Z\[}\]<03><1A>u Z\[<08>\]<03>x<1B>2 <1C>" <1D><01><>)<01><> \<01><>b<14><01><> 2<01><> T<15><01><> ^end<01><> <00><01>s<00><01>s<00> <20><01> <00><15><01> 3<15><01> h<15><01> <00><15><01><><00><01> <00>D +<01>L4<01>i
<14>Υ9>ΥS!lhs<01><>!rhs<01><><15><01> <00>"<00>
<01>x<00>"<22><00> <01>x<00>u <00>
Z\[<08>\]P(u Z\[<08>\]|"X<00>? <15><01><>#"y<00> rc<01><>L#<23><00> <18><00> <00> Z1[\<03>^_v<18><00> <00> Z<03>T#<23><00> <18><00> <00> Z1[\^<18><00> <00> Z<03>T<18><00> Zs[r\v<1A><00> Z<03>Tru Z\[<08>\]<03>#@<00> Y<00> <00> Z1[\^_<03>Pqrn<00> <00> Zr2$DJ$"[s}<00> <00> ZwL<00> <00> Z<03>T[v\4]<00> Z<03>T<04> xss<04><1B> <1C> $8<01><00><01>^ %<25><01>u <00> Z:&TAGp <00><06>'ff)'L'<27><00>`'XX Z(<28><00>' e'pp <09>)<29><00>
v% U$ > : ; I$ >  I&I& I: ;  (
 : ;  : ; I 8 : ; I 8 : ;I 8  : ;  : ; I : ; I : ;I: ;I.: ; 'I@<18>B: ; I4: ; I4I4 U<18><>1<19><><18>B<1A><>1I!I/ .?: ; 'I@<18>B: ; I4: ; I 4: ; I !4: ; I" #<23><>1$.?: ;'I@<18>B%: ;I&4: ; I'.?<n: ; (.?<n).?<n: ; R <00><00>R<> S <00><00>S<>9Tp<00>T<><00>TU ?S?Eu<00>S<1C>p<00>S<><00>u<00>S<1C><><00>S lRp<00>R<><00> u<00>S2$<24>R"<22><><00>R<BT?KS<><00>SB\t<08><1A><><00>t<08><1A>FRF^<00>R<>^pRpr<00>R<>r<00>R<><00><00>R<><52><00>R<><00><00>R<><52><00>R<><00>R<>R<00>R<>!R!$<00>R<>$'R')<00>R<><00>S<><00>S<>)SS+W<>NS
2017-01-16 16:03:13 +02:00
RU)U
2017-03-10 15:40:14 +02:00
0<>XV)V(?Z?^<00>P^eZer<00>PrwZw<00>P$Z$)<00>P<00>Z<><00>\<5C><00>T$)Z<00><00>X<><00>X<00><00>X<> Z"Z(FZ<00><00>R<>[[(D[<00><00>Z<>\\(B\PTSTU!R!$<00>R<>$&R&(<00>R<>(*R*,<00>R<>,.R.0<00>R<>02R24<00>R<>PWX<00><00>Y<><00>Y<><00>Y<>Y-KYXZV]<00>V<>V<00><00>Z<>SZ1R1<00><00>R<>44<00>)<00>6jlp<00><00>4<00>)<00>.<00><01> /Users/ficeto/Desktop/ESP32/ESP32/esp-idf-public/components/ulp/./Users/ficeto/Desktop/ESP32/ESP32/esp-idf-public/components/newlib/include/machine/Users/ficeto/Desktop/ESP32/ESP32/xtensa-esp32-elf/lib/gcc/xtensa-esp32-elf/5.2.0/include/Users/ficeto/Desktop/ESP32/ESP32/esp-idf-public/components/newlib/include/Users/ficeto/Desktop/ESP32/ESP32/esp-idf-public/components/esp32/include/Users/ficeto/Desktop/ESP32/ESP32/esp-idf-public/components/log/include/Users/ficeto/Desktop/ESP32/ESP32/esp-idf-public/components/ulp/include/esp32/Users/ficeto/Desktop/ESP32/ESP32/esp-idf-public/components/esp32/include/romulp.c_default_types.hstddef.hstdint.hesp_err.hesp_log.hulp.hassert.hstdlib.hets_sys.h<03>       x      <03>     
2017-01-16 16:03:13 +02:00
      u     {  s   <03>        {           
2017-03-10 15:40:14 +02:00
          "  (         i .                       j |    <03>  <03>  <03>          sregmallocunused1unused2macro_countsize_ttypei2c_sellong long unsigned intaddrfreeESP_LOG_DEBUGlong long intsigned charrd_regprogramentry_point/Users/ficeto/Desktop/ESP32/ESP32/esp-idf-public/components/ulp/./ulp.clong intesp_log_writememcpysar_selreal_program_sizewait_delayreloc_sort_funcreloc_info_t__uint32_treservedload_addrunsigned intwakeupi2c_addrdreglong unsigned intulp_mem_endinsndatashort unsigned intsleepoutput_programESP_LOG_WARNbranch_infolabeltsenscyclespsizeESP_LOG_INFOr_insnunusedhigh_bitssizetypeulp_runesp_log_level_tcycle_seldo_single_relocmacroqsortabs_offsetint32_tunsigned charalu_immdelayGNU C99 5.2.0 -mlongcalls -ggdb -Og -std=gnu99 -ffunction-sections -fdata-sections -fstrict-volatile-bitfieldsshort intesp_log_timestampESP_LOG_ERRORp_rhs__func__low_bitsperiph_seluint32_tcharESP_LOG_VERBOSEcur_relocp_lhsESP_LOG_NONElabel_info__int32_thighoffsetreloc_infoulp_process_macros_and_loadcur_insn_addrwrite_ptralu_reg/Users/ficeto/Desktop/ESP32/ESP32/public-libs-build/build/ulpesp_err_ttregulp_insn_tsignhalt__assert_funcinsn_offsetsub_opcodewr_regets_delay_usreloc_endopcoderead_ptrGCC: (crosstool-NG crosstool-ng-1.22.0-61-gab8375a) 5.2.0 Xtensa_InfoUSE_ABSOLUTE_LITERALS=0
ABI=0
2017-03-10 15:40:14 +02:00
8<00>(8<00>((##$"((",,"00"4(,,B"np<00>"<00><00>"<00>( "@"^^"rr!"<00><00>"<00><00>%"<00><00>+"<00><00>)("--*"WX"r"wy8"<00><00>1"<00><00>"""#$")(<00><00>((.symtab.strtab.shstrtab.rela.literal.do_single_reloc.rela.literal.ulp_process_macros_and_load.rela.literal.ulp_run.text.data.bss.rela.text.reloc_sort_func$3413.rodata.str1.4.rela.text.do_single_reloc.rela.text.ulp_process_macros_and_load.rela.text.ulp_run.rodata.__func__$3373.rodata.__func__$3407.rela.debug_frame.rela.debug_info.debug_abbrev.rela.debug_loc.rela.debug_aranges.rela.debug_ranges.rela.debug_line.debug_str.comment.xtensa.info.rela.xt.lit.rela.xt.prop<00><> 
4
  *<00> : "#$%'HV)r<00><00><00><00><00><00><00><00>ulp.creloc_sort_func$3413__func__$3373do_single_reloc__func__$3407__assert_funculp_process_macros_and_loadesp_log_timestampesp_log_writememcpymallocqsortfreeulp_runets_delay_us  (,04048<@DHLP!T"X#\$`dh%lp!t"x&|!<00>"<00>&<00><00>&<00>&$( $(,0 #P_s v|<00>$<00>(<00><00><00>,&,& 1p3<00>E<00>p<00>0 <00>4<00>  @NY b<00><00> 7<00><00> <00><00> <00>$<00>(<00> <00> <00>$<00>(<00>,<00> <00>048<48* 7=@T Z`Dc4i8t {<00><00>H<00><00><00>L<00>   + 1. 7 ^:P: !STS "^ rhXh #w\w $ $<00> <00><00> -<00> <00><00> <00> `   ("d" 7 =: <00>FhF %] rlll ~ <00><00> <00>p<00> !<00>t<00> "<00>x<00> &<00> <00><00>|<00> !<00><00><00> "<00><00><00> &<00><00><00> <00> <00><00><00> &  y   X<00> &  ( LTdt<00> $ (!(,,049@DDH L Q X\\` d i  !(/6=BTahot<00><00><00><00><00><00><00><00><00><00><00><00><00><00>!0HWfu<00><00><00><00><00><00><00><00>,DSb<00><00><00><00><00><00>(7Fds<00><00><00><00><00><00> 9H`o~<00><00><00><00><00><00>
2017-01-16 16:03:13 +02:00




(
,
7
A
F
j
t
y
 }
 <00>
<00>
<00>
 <00>
 <00><00>
<00>
<00>
 <00>
<00>
<00>
<00>
 <00>
<00>
2017-03-10 15:40:14 +02:00
     X $ )  -  y? D  M  c l u <00>  <00>  <00>  <00> <00> <00> <00>  <00>      ! 0 9 @  I  _ h q <00>  <00>  <00>  <00> <00>  % 0  4  ? J O  k v z <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00>  !%,0BFMQX\ko~<00><00><00><00><00><00><00><00><00><00><00><00><00><00><00><00><00>   '+:>JNb f m q {  <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00>       2 6 = A K O ^ b i m t x <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00>       # 3 7 > B I M U Y h l s w <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00>       & * 9=DHRV]akovz<00><00><00><00><00><00><00><00><00> <00> <00> <00> <00> <00> <00> <00> <00> <00>     # ' . 2 9 = L P W [ b f u y <00> <00>   $ ( ,   $(,0 4 8 < ^<00> <00> "(.4:@$F(L,R0V2iou <00> <00><00>,<00>6<00><<00>?<00>B<00>H<00>Y<00>j<00>l<00>p<00>s<00><00><00><00><00><00><00><00><00><00><00><00>
 
  " ( . 4 : @ #F (P 1Z :` Yf ^l `r nx r~ u<00> <00> <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00> <00> <00> (<00> -<00> 1 3 5 7 = L  P& T, X7 Z> `D rJ tP yZ <00>d <00>n <00>t <00>~ <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00><00> <00> <00> <00> <00> <00> <00> <00> $<00> '<00> <00>     < L _# o) - <00> $0<HT`lx<00><00><00><00><00><00><00><00><00><00><00>  , 8 D P \ h t <00> <00> <00> <00> <00> <00> <00> <00> <00> <00> <00>    ( 4 @ L X d p | <00> <00> <00> <00> <00> <00> <00> <00> <00><00> 48@<00>1`* >l<00>9@<00>1D* h(c@,3 * y((<00>(<00>(4<00>@830*
 <00>2\6<00><00><00><00>@h38*  <00>H)<00>@<00>4<00>* t<00><00>@89<00>* $?4p:@<00>9<00>* Q<00><00> L@<00>:<00> * ]qJp<00><00>k@TG<00> * <00>Q8{@<00>Pl* <00><00>H<00>@PQ<00>* <00><00>2<00>@<00>Q<00>*  <00>0$<00><00>0<00>(;<00><00>(8<00>/)<00>@<00>W$*% <00>G)<00>@<00>W*' G,<00>8.<00>+ <00>0<00>